Description
2-Propenoic Acid, 2-Ethylhexyl Ester, Polymer With 1,3-Butadiene is a synthetic copolymer that combines the properties of acrylic and butadiene monomers. This material is valued for its excellent flexibility, adhesion, and weatherability, making it a versatile component in high-performance formulations. It is primarily sought by manufacturers in the coatings, adhesives, sealants, and elastomers (CASE) industries seeking to enhance product durability and performance.
Application
- Pressure-Sensitive Adhesives (PSAs): Imparts tack, peel strength, and flexibility for labels and tapes.
- Industrial & Architectural Coatings: Used as a binder or modifier to improve film formation, flexibility, and resistance to weathering and chemicals.
- Sealants and Caulks: Provides elastic recovery, adhesion to various substrates, and long-term durability.
- Textile and Non-Woven Binders: Enhances fabric hand feel, wash durability, and abrasion resistance.
- Impact Modifier for Plastics: Used to toughen rigid polymers like PVC or engineering plastics.
- Elastomeric Roof Coatings: Offers waterproofing, UV resistance, and elongation for roofing systems.
- Printing Inks: Contributes to ink adhesion, gloss, and flexibility on various surfaces.
Basic Information
| Product Name | 2-Propenoic Acid, 2-Ethylhexyl Ester, Polymer With 1,3-Butadiene |
| CAS No. | 37452-60-1 |
| Molecular Formula | (C11H20O2.C4H6)x |
| Molecular Weight | Polymer - varies by grade |
| Synonyms | 2-Ethylhexyl Acrylate-Butadiene Copolymer; Acrylic Acid, 2-Ethylhexyl Ester, Polymer with 1,3-Butadiene; Butadiene/2-Ethylhexyl Acrylate Copolymer; 2-EHA/BD Copolymer; Poly(butadiene-co-2-ethylhexyl acrylate); Acrylic Modified Polybutadiene; CAS 37452-60-1 |
